Usage guidelines
Brief information about IPv6 TCP connections includes the local IPv6 address and port number, peer IPv6
address and port number, and TCP connection state.

Table 67 Command output
Field Description
* Indicates the TCP connection uses MD5 authentication.
LAddr->port Local IPv6 address and port number.
FAddr->port Peer IPv6 address and port number.
State
TCP connection state:
CLOSED—The server receives a disconnection request's reply from the client.
LISTEN—The server is waiting for connection requests.
SYN_SENT—The client is waiting for the server to reply to the connection request.
SYN_RCVD—The server receives a connection request.
ESTABLISHED—The server and client have established connections and can transmit
data bidirectionally.
CLOSE_WAIT—The server receives a disconnection request from the client.
FIN_WAIT_1The client is waiting for the server to reply to a disconnection request.
CLOSING—The server and client are waiting for peer's disconnection reply when
receiving disconnection requests from each other.
LAST_ACK—The server is waiting for the client to reply to a disconnection request.
FIN_WAIT_2—The client receives a disconnection reply from the server.
TIME_WAIT—The client receives a disconnection request from the server.
Slot Number of the slot that holds the card. (MSR4000)
CPU CPU number.
PCB PCB index.
